• Statement necklace features 6 oval Kingman Turquoise cabochon stations; double row of Sterling Silver native pearl beads; center naja with Kingman Turquoise cabochons, bezel settings; concha flower accents • Measures 17"" long plus a 3"" extender and lobster claw clasp • Oxidized, polished .925 reclaimed Sterling Silver; hypoallergenic, lead-and nickel-free • Designed in Albuquerque, NM, USA; Imported • Packaged in an AW branded gift box with an anti-tarnish bag, a cloth pouch, and a romance card about our jewelry This Sterling Silver double row necklace captures the spirit of the Southwest in timeless style. Strung with classic native pearl beads, it features six oval stations, each set with sky-blue Kingman Turquoise cabochons—known for their vibrant color and natural matrix. At the heart of the piece, a bold naja pendant anchors the design, adorned with more Kingman Turquoise and accented by delicate concha flower details for a touch of old-world charm.
